Abstract

The invention discloses a special dynamic and static combined hydraulic cylinder for rock and soil mechanics test equipment, which comprises a static loading hydraulic cylinder barrel, a static loading hydraulic cylinder plunger, a static loading hydraulic cylinder end cover, a dynamic loading hydraulic cylinder front end cover, a dynamic loading hydraulic cylinder rear end cover, a dynamic loading hydraulic cylinder piston rod, uniformly distributed load compensation hydraulic cylinder end covers, uniformly distributed load compensation hydraulic cylinder piston rods, a static load transmission pad, a dynamic load transmission pad, a retainer and a loading head. The dynamic loading hydraulic cylinder is integrated in the static loading hydraulic cylinder. The high frequency loading of dynamic load is realized by oil filling and discharging of dynamic loading hydraulic cylinder oil inlets and outlets, and plunger extension is realized by oil filling of a static loading hydraulic cylinder control oil port to realize loading of static load. According to the invention, a single hydraulic cylinder unit is adopted to realize the loading process of static load and dynamic load at the same time, so that the loading head is ensured to be always attached to the loading surface of the test piece, and the static load is ensured to be uniformly distributed on the loaded surface of the testpiece.

technical field [0001] The invention relates to the technical field of hydraulic machinery, in particular to a special dynamic and static combination hydraulic cylinder used for rock and soil mechanics test equipment. Background technique [0002] In the existing rock and soil mechanics test equipment, in order to realize the uniform application of static load on the loaded surface of the test piece, the static load hydraulic cylinders used are mostly dot matrix hydraulic cylinder groups.
